Abstract

In this paper the characteristics of literacy outlined in the institutions
of information, treatment cognitive functions specialty of Library
and Information Sciences, carrying a critical thought from the informational
education and participation in the Library “user training” to current
models of “information literacy”. a philosophical reflection of information
literacy in both directions is performed: from the point of view of users as
mastering a set of skills or skills to obtain, evaluate, use and communicate information through conventional and electronic means and from the view of librarians responsible for the service and activities to achieve the teaching and learning of the concepts, procedures and attitudes concerning access and use of information. In enhancing the educational use of libraries, lifelong learning is vital as a teacher librarian in terms of   ansmitting knowledge for the development of information skills. Information literacy has become an essential and contradictory concept in terms of its meaning for a large part of the library community belonging to university libraries, specialized in general. The experience of information literacy and library extension activity is exposed from a specialized library to teenage audiences.
